Director of Professional Services
* Project Portfolio Management
+ Define and operationalize implementation methodologies appropriate for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P), Point of Sale (POS), and Student Information System software implementations with contract values ranging from less than $10,000 to over $500,000 and durations from 1 month to 18 months
+ Lead PS team members in the execution projects and perform direct customer-facing project management duties as required.
+ Ensure successful project delivery aligned with revenue targets and client satisfaction.
+ Manage remote, cross-functional teams of Application Consultants, technical specialists, and SMEs across all product lines.
+ Apply project management frameworks with internal rigor while remaining approachable and relationship-centered in all customer-facing interactions, particularly with K-12 and higher-education institutional leaders.
* AI Strategy & Adoption
+ Treat AI adoption as a strategic imperative — embedding AI tools throughout the PS lifecycle from SOW creation and project planning through execution, testing, training, and closeout.
+ Leverage AI tools to scale implementation capacity, enabling a small PS team to support a growing number of large, complex projects without linear headcount growth.
+ Continuously evaluate and implement AI tools that accelerate project planning, automate documentation generation, and improve cross-project visibility.
Qualifications
* Proven experience leading complex software implementation projects in ERP, Point-of-Sale, Student Information Systems, or comparable vertical market software domains.
* Demonstrated success in building and scaling PS delivery processes from the ground up in a small-team, high-growth environment.
* Strong financial management capability, including hands-on experience with percent-complete (EAC) revenue recognition, PS P&L ownership, WIP management, and revenue forecasting.
* Demonstrated comfort operating a PS team at a revenue-to-operating-expense ratio of 2x or greater.
* Concrete, hands-on experience applying AI tools in a project management or PS delivery context, with the ability to speak to past applications, outcomes, and a forward-looking vision.
* Experience managing remote, cross-functional teams with accountability across distributed environments.
* Servant-leader with the ability to apply structured methodologies internally while remaining approachable and relationship-centered with K-12 and higher education customers.
* Results-driven, capable of defining relevant KPIs and milestones, then measuring progress to achieve long-term goals.
Preferred Qualifications
* Vertical market software experience; Education technology (K-12 and/or higher-education) considered a strong asset.
* Familiarity with IFRS revenue recognition policies.
